Package: wnpp
Severity: wishlist

* Package name    : sgt-puzzles
  Version         : 5780
  Upstream Author : Simon Tatham <anakin@pobox.com>
* URL             : http://www.chiark.greenend.org.uk/~sgtatham/puzzles/
* License         : MIT/X
  Description     : Simon Tatham's Portable Puzzle Collection - one-player puzzle games

The Portable Puzzle Collection contains a number of popular puzzle games
implemented in mostly portable code.  They will run on Unix/Linux using
Gtk.  The current collection is Net (based on FreeNet), Cube, Fifteen,
Sixteen, Twiddle (another tile variant), Rectangles (based on Divide by
Squares), Netslide (sliding variant of Net), Pattern (nonograms) and
Solo (based on Sudoku).
